Daily Habits That Preserve Your Floors' Beauty


A substantial part of hardwood floor treatment is uniformity. Daily activities such as walking with wet footwear or dragging furniture can accelerate damage. It's outstanding just how much of a distinction tiny adjustments can make. Something as basic as leaving footwear at the door or sweeping with a soft broom every evening can extend the life of your floor's finish.


It's also important to take care of wetness thoroughly. Wood and water have a complex relationship. A moist wipe could feel like the appropriate device, however excessive water can leak right into joints and trigger swelling or deforming over time. A slightly damp microfiber mop is a far better option-- and if you're in an area like San Jose, where seaside air can be damp, keeping moisture degrees regular inside is equally as vital.


Seasonal Changes and How to Handle Them


Seasonal changes usually mean modifications in moisture and temperature level, which hardwood floors react to greater than many understand. You might notice your floor covering increasing a little in the summer and having in the wintertime. These changes are typical, but if they're also extreme, voids or twisting can take place.


Setting up a humidifier in the winter months or utilizing a dehumidifier throughout the summertime aids maintain the interior climate. Dealing with Scratches and Dullness properly


In time, minor scratches and scuffs are unavoidable. The key is to address them before they grow or gather. If you have pet dogs or regularly rearrange furnishings, you'll see even more indications of surface wear. Felt pads under furniture legs can prevent most of these issues, but what concerning the marks that currently exist?


Light scrapes can frequently be buffed out with a touch-up pen or timber repair package. For monotony, utilizing a flooring gloss that's suitable with your surface can restore several of the initial luster. Long-Term Maintenance: When and How to Refinish


Every floor gets to a point where fundamental cleaning no more revives its appearance. That's where refinishing comes in. This process includes fining sand down the surface area to eliminate old finishes and afterwards using a brand-new protective layer. Depending upon the wear and kind of timber, floors can usually be redecorated every 7 to 10 years.

Producing a Floor-Friendly Home Environment


Furnishings format, lights, carpets, and also drapes all contribute in the health and wellness of your wood floorings. UV rays from direct sunlight can cause fading or discoloration. Area rugs shield your floor covering from foot traffic, however they likewise permit you to design your home in creative ways. Just be sure they're not rubber-backed, as these can trap wetness or leave residue.
